The Sufficient (Vol 4) · Hadith 1633 (#Ḥadīth #10)

Chapter 142 | Sa‘y Between al-Safa’ and al-Marwah and the Prayers to Say

10ـ عَلِيُّ بْنُ إِبْرَاهِيمَ عَنْ أَبِيهِ عَنِ ابْنِ أَبِي عُمَيْرٍ عَنْ مُعَاوِيَةَ بْنِ عَمَّارٍ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 الله (عَلَيْهِ السَّلاَم) فِي رَجُلٍ تَرَكَ السَّعْيَ مُتَعَمِّداً قَالَ عَلَيْهِ الْحَجُّ مِنْ قَابِلٍ.

10. Ali ibn Ibrahim has narrated from his father from Ibn Abi ‘Umayr from Mu‘awiyah ibn ‘Ammar who has said the following: “I once asked abu ‘Abd Allah , about a man who intentionally does not perform Sa‘y between al-Safa’ and al-Marwah. He (the Imam) said, ‘He owes al-Hajj in future.’” (Hadith 10 of this and the following Chapters are best explained in the form of fatwa).
